Fugitive Arrest of ‘Family Matters’ Star Darius McCrary Sparks Legal Scrutiny Across State Lines

SAN DIEGO, CA - Actor Darius McCrary—best known as Eddie Winslow from Family Matters—was taken into custody Sunday by U.S. Border Patrol agents near the Mexico border on a fugitive arrest warrant issued in Michigan. According to court booking records obtained by USA Herald, McCrary was booked at 7:17 p.m. in San Diego and remains held without bail as he awaits his first appearance in Superior Court on Wednesday.

The arrest reportedly stems from McCrary’s failure to appear in a Michigan family court proceeding over unpaid child support—an issue that has dogged the 49-year-old actor for nearly a decade. His representative, Ann Barlow, said that the warrant was tied to a recent missed hearing and that McCrary’s absence was unintentional.

In public statements, McCrary’s team said the actor was unaware of the outstanding warrant when he was detained. They allege that Michigan’s Oakland County Court mailed a notice to a P.O. box, giving him only three days to appear. McCrary reportedly contracted COVID-19 at the time and did not check his mail until after the scheduled date.

“Darius was doing a good deed when he discovered he had a felony warrant at the Border of Mexico,” the statement read. “He immediately notified the Judge with a doctor’s note confirming his diagnosis of COVID.”

McCrary’s child-support and custody troubles trace back to his 2019 divorce from former Harlem Globetrotter Tammy Brawner. The California court granted Brawner full custody of their daughter, Zoey, and ordered McCrary to pay child support and complete substance abuse and batterers’ intervention programs.

Since then, McCrary has faced repeated arrests for nonpayment. In 2015, Michigan authorities detained him for back payments exceeding $5,000. In November 2023, he was again arrested—this time owing more than $52,000—before being released on a $13,197 bond with GPS monitoring.

Court filings also reveal that McCrary was accused in 2018 of injuring his daughter’s arm. Though he denied wrongdoing, doctors diagnosed the child with a nursemaid’s elbow, a partial dislocation often resulting from sudden pulling. The allegations never resulted in criminal charges, but they have continued to shadow his public image and legal battles.

Family law analysts say McCrary’s case underscores a chronic issue within the U.S. child-support enforcement system: the interstate complications that can turn civil nonpayment disputes into felony fugitive warrants.

“When one state issues a warrant for failure to appear, and the person crosses jurisdictions, federal and border authorities are obligated to act,” said Los Angeles family attorney Phil Denni. “It doesn’t matter if it started as a support case—the system treats a fugitive warrant as a criminal matter.”

Sources familiar with the incident say McCrary was collaborating with a real-estate developer on a humanitarian housing project in Tijuana when U.S. Border Patrol officers identified the active warrant. He was reportedly cooperative during the arrest.

McCrary’s arrest marks another difficult chapter in the life of a child-star-turned-adult-actor navigating public and private turmoil. After Family Matters ended in 1998, he continued acting in television and film but struggled with career consistency. The arrest comes amid reports that he was pursuing charitable projects aimed at assisting the homeless in Baja California—efforts his representatives say will continue.

Entertainment attorneys say the optics of his detention near an international border—on a warrant linked to child-support arrears—could compound reputational damage and hinder his ability to secure roles or endorsements.

McCrary is scheduled for his first California court appearance Wednesday in San Diego County. The hearing will determine whether he waives extradition to Michigan or contests it. If extradition is granted, Oakland County authorities will likely transport him to Michigan within two weeks for a separate arraignment on the underlying contempt and support-violation matters.

Should he satisfy the arrears or reach a stipulated payment plan before that transfer, prosecutors could recommend suspension of the fugitive charge. Otherwise, Michigan’s Friend of the Court division is expected to pursue enforcement of all outstanding obligations under state and federal child-support laws.
